Compression Level Requirements
Choosing the right compression level for your orthopedic knee sleeve is essential for maximizing support and comfort. Compression levels are typically measured in mmHg, with medical-grade sleeves offering 15-20 mmHg for effective pain relief and support. Higher compression can boost blood circulation and reduce swelling, making it ideal for recovery from injuries or chronic issues. However, you should assess your comfort, as too much tightness can restrict movement. Different activities may also require varying compression levels; lower levels are fine for everyday wear, while higher levels may be necessary during sports or physical exertion. Always consider your specific medical needs and consult a healthcare professional to find the best compression level for you.
Material and Breathability
Finding the right compression level is only part of the equation for selecting an orthopedic knee sleeve; the material and breathability also play significant roles in your comfort and effectiveness. Look for knee sleeves made from blends of nylon, spandex, and latex, ensuring a good mix of stretch, support, and durability. Breathable fabrics are essential to prevent sweat buildup, keeping you comfortable during extended wear and reducing skin irritation. Moisture-wicking properties are important, especially during physical activities, as they help keep your skin dry. High-quality neoprene offers flexibility and warmth, promoting circulation and healing. Finally, anti-slip features like silicone grips are essential to keep the sleeve securely in place, maximizing its effectiveness during movement.
Sizing and Fit
Getting the right size for your orthopedic compression knee sleeve is essential to guarantee proper support and comfort. To verify a perfect fit, measure your thigh circumference about four inches above your knee. Remember, many knee sleeves tend to run small, so if your measurements fall between sizes or you feel any discomfort, it’s wise to size up. Different brands have unique size charts, so always follow the manufacturer’s specific guidelines for the best fit. Keep in mind that sleeves can stretch over time, which means you’ll need to periodically reassess your size. A well-fitted knee sleeve should support your knee without being overly tight, allowing you to move comfortably during your daily activities and sports.

Durability and Quality
Choosing an orthopedic compression knee sleeve that lasts requires careful consideration of durability and quality. Look for materials like high-quality neoprene, nylon, and spandex, as these offer enhanced wear resistance. Remember, the longevity of your knee sleeve often depends on how frequently you use it and the intensity of your activities; some can last anywhere from 8 months to a year. If you’re into specific sports, opt for sleeves with specialized features that resist salt and chlorine. Pay attention to stitching quality and overall construction, as well-constructed sleeves maintain support longer. Finally, a warranty or satisfaction guarantee can signal the manufacturer’s confidence in the product, giving you extra peace of mind about your purchase.
